Output 3db188592cbaf8b50b0d2faf461a97a9d22cfee39597befa4837ea90e09fdbbc:0

value
1077563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ffafb33e76e435528df59a93eaa92c668e158ae3 OP_EQUAL
address
3QzxiKf3geKV9Vr2YWoHtdgGwJbErHJxsp
transaction
3db188592cbaf8b50b0d2faf461a97a9d22cfee39597befa4837ea90e09fdbbc
confirmations
756
spent
true